When opening the last door in the demo (in the water), the wheel can be difficult to spin properly. It may be a clipping issue caused by placing a crate too close to the valve, but I'm not positive yet. Anyway, I had quite a time getting that door open. I tried spinning the mouse all different directions/circumferences/speeds all to no avail. Sometimes I could get the wheel to spin backwards - I know it can't actually spin that way, but the animation and sound suggested that the game was trying to spin it that way over and over - but I couldn't get it to move clockwise thus opening the door. I remember in Penumbra when you activated a wheel the hand icon would indicated exactly where your hand was in the rotation, and thus made manipulating wheels very easy and intuitive.

Try turning on or off Mouse smoothing, another guy had the same problem and that solved it.

I had this problem at first too, but my problem was just caused by my low dpi/sensitivity mouse. All i had to do was uppen my mouse dpi and sensitivity to make it more responsive and faster , i got the wheel to turn really fast easily after that( Counter clock wise is the right direction i think). So try and increase your mouse sensitivity and see how that goes. Also yeah like the other guy said, disable mouse smoothing, recommended in ANY game, In hardcore fps games thatl mess up your aim badly.

Heh, turns out that disabled mouse-smoothing is the problem. I agree with you completely, and before touching a game the first thing I do is disable any form of mouse-smoothing. I did so with Amnesia as well, and it turns out that by re-enabling mouse-smoothing the problem was instantly fixed.

Good news that I won't get stuck behind valves, but sadly I'll be forced to live with mouse-smoothing enabled this one time =/
